Solution for 4y-13y-19=-17 equation:


Simplifying
4y + -13y + -19 = -17

Reorder the terms:
-19 + 4y + -13y = -17

Combine like terms: 4y + -13y = -9y
-19 + -9y = -17

Solving
-19 + -9y = -17

Solving for variable 'y'.

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'19' to each side of the equation.
-19 + 19 + -9y = -17 + 19

Combine like terms: -19 + 19 = 0
0 + -9y = -17 + 19
-9y = -17 + 19

Combine like terms: -17 + 19 = 2
-9y = 2

Divide each side by '-9'.
y = -0.2222222222

Simplifying
y = -0.2222222222
